Barton sweeps Knights to make late playoff push

by Benny Benton

WILSON, N.C.-The Barton College softball team greatly improved its chances of qualifying for the 2012 Conference Carolinas Tournament on Friday after sweeping St. Andrews University, 7-1 and 5-3, in a league twinbill at Jeffries Field.

The wins moved the Lady Bulldogs (15-21, 6-12) into a virtual tie with eighth-place Pfeiffer – just percentage points behind – for the last spot in the field. However, Barton still trails the Lady Falcons by a game in the win column, and because it lost both games with Pfeiffer this year, does not hold the tiebreaker in a head-to-head tie situation.

Pfeiffer has one conference doubleheader left, that one on the road Saturday against West Division leader North Greenville University. Barton has four league games left – all on the road and against the second-place team in each division. The Lady Bulldogs visit Erskine on Saturday and Queens University on Sunday.

Sophomore Autumn Pittman led Barton in Friday's sweep of St. Andrews, going 3-for-4 at the plate in each game of the doubleheader and driving in three runs. She also was the winning pitcher in game two, tossing an inning and two-thirds of scoreless relief. Senior Kendall Street, the starting pitcher for game two, had two hits in each game.

Amanda VanKleeck and Brittany Gunn each had two hits in game one for the Lady Knights (8-38, 2-12), while Alyssa Carlson had a pair of doubles and drove in two runs to pace St. Andrews in game two.

Barton took control of game one with a five-run second inning that began with an error. A pair of singles by sophomore Alex Baylis and senior Emily Jordan, sandwiched around a fielder's choice that got no one out, helped Barton to a 1-0 lead and set the stage for the big inning. An infield single to second by junior Elizabeth Webb gave the Lady Bulldogs a 2-0 advantage, and a single to right-center by Pittman two batters later increased the lead to 4-0. Street followed with an RBI single through the left side, and Barton took a commanding 5-0 advantage.

Consecutive singles by Pittman and Street to lead off the fourth put the Lady Bulldogs in position to score another run on a St. Andrews error, pushing the margin to 6-0. Barton tacked on a final run in the sixth when freshman Kristin Moore singled with two outs and senior Casey Strickland followed with a RBI double into the gap in right-center.

Jordan (5-8), Barton's starting pitcher in game one, gave up just four hits over five shutout innings, walking one and striking out one. St. Andrews scored its only run of the contest off Pittman in the seventh after Kimberly Baird doubled to right-center and VanKleeck singled to left-center.

If game one was fairly easy for Barton, game two was just the opposite. The Lady Bulldogs trailed 3-1 after four and a half innings before rallying with two runs in the fifth and two more in the sixth. Barton produced 12 hits in the contest, but St. Andrews turned four double-plays in the game and threw out a potential go-ahead run at the plate in the fifth.

Barton had taken a 1-0 lead in the first when Webb reached on an error, moved to second on a sacrifice bunt by senior Stacy Wade, advanced to third on a single to center by Pittman, and came home on a single to left-center by junior Amber Weaver.

However, St. Andrews got the run right back in the top of the second when Gunn drew a two-out walk from Street and then scored all the way from first on a double to left-center by Lex Cowger.

The Lady Knights grabbed a 2-1 lead in the third inning when Baird led off with a double down the left field line and scored on a two-out double to left by Carlson. It added another run in the top of the fifth when VanKleeck drew a walk and then scored from first on another double by Carlson, this one to right-center.

Trailing 3-1 in the fifth and seeing its tournament hopes in jeopardy, the Lady Bulldogs finally broke through against St. Andrews starter Gunn (1-9). Webb led off the inning with a walk and was replaced at first by Wade following a fielder's choice. Pittman then singled to left, and when the ball was misplayed, Wade came around to score and Pittman moved all the way to third. Street followed with a single up the middle, scoring Pittman with the game-tying run. Barton tried to take the lead when Weaver doubled into the gap in left-center, but Street was easily gunned out at the plate trying to score all the way from first.

The Lady Knights used consecutive singles by Cowger and Whitney Hill to threaten in the sixth. However, Pittman (5-8) stepped in to relieve Street and got a fielder's choice grounder and a liner back to the mound to end the inning.

With the score still tied entering the bottom of the sixth, Freshman Heather Gatton led off the frame for Barton with a single to left. Strickland then put down a bunt, and St. Andrews threw away the ball trying to force out Gatton at second. Freshman pinch-hitter Emily Leagon tried to bunt the runners over, but popped up into a double play that forced out Strickland at first. However, Webb followed with a big two-out single to center, driving in Gatton with the go-ahead run. Wade singled up the middle, advancing Webb to second, and Pittman drove her in with a double to left-center.

St. Andrews did get the potential game-tying run to the plate in the top of the seventh after Amber Madden reached on a two-out error, but Pittman struck out Mary Cross to end the game and preserve Barton's post-season hopes.

Barton's first game against Erskine on Saturday is slated for 1:30 p.m.
